The Queen Mother Champion Chase looks to be all over before it's begun with only the very bravest of punters daring to back against red hot odds on favourite Master Minded.
So strong is Master Minded in the field that any potent challengers that had been entered for this most prestigious race have long since been withdrawn and had their sights re-zeroed for a Cheltenham Festival alternative.
Master Minded won this race by 18 lengths last year from the 2007 winner, Voy Por Ustedes and it seems unlikely that this year that there will be a horse in the field who will even get that close if Master Minded decides to turn it on.
The field will probably be quite small and if that happens then the Master Minded odds will shorten too.
